Customizing Betrolla iOS Application Performance for Simple Gameplay

Ensuring the seamless gaming expertise on the Betrolla iOS app is definitely crucial for preserving user satisfaction and even engagement. As mobile players increasingly demand instant, lag-free gameplay, understanding how in order to optimize app efficiency becomes essential. In this comprehensive guide, we’ll explore tested strategies has data and practical information to help an individual identify lag factors, leverage iOS-specific adjustments, reduce memory use, and implement code-level fixes. Whether you’re a developer or a dedicated user, these tips will assist you to enjoy Betrolla online casino with minimal interruptions.

Pinpoint 3 Typical Factors Causing Separation in Betrolla iOS

Lagging game play in the Betrolla iOS app can certainly stem from various sources, but a few primary causes in many cases are the most impactful:

  1. Inadequate Networking Connectivity: Even minor variations in internet speed could cause latency surges. For instance, a stable connection with reduced than 20 Mbps is typically needed for smooth streaming regarding live casino functions, but real-world checks show that even 95% of participants experience lag when facing network jitter exceeding 10 ms. This is especially critical during live dealer game, where real-time files transfer is vital.
  2. Memory Overload and even Inefficient Resource Make use of: Applications that consume excessive RAM—over 1. 5 various GB on new iPhones—can trigger auto-termination by iOS, causing delays and accidents. For example, Betrolla’s heavy graphics plus animations, if not optimized, can boost memory footprint simply by 40%, leading for you to 30% slower insert times.
  3. Suboptimal Code and Copy Processes: Inefficient rendering spiral or unoptimized property loading might cause framework drops. An instance research involving Betrolla’s latest update says uncompressed assets increased rendering time by 25%, resulting in apparent lag during high-action sequences.

Identifying these leads to allows targeted concours, such as enhancing network handling or perhaps refining code, to be able to significantly improve gameplay fluidity.

Employ iOS Developer Alternatives to boost App Responsiveness

iOS presents several developer resources and system adjustments which can be harnessed in order to troubleshoot and increase Betrolla’s performance:

  • Debugging Tools: Use Xcode Instruments to keep an eye on CPU, memory, and network activity throughout real-time. Such as, profiling during gameplay can easily reveal memory water leaks that increase MEMORY usage by more than 20% within a few minutes, leading for you to lag.
  • Design Profiling: Metal System Search for allows developers for you to analyze rendering overall performance, identifying bottlenecks throughout frame rendering the fact that cause frame declines exceeding 16ms (the standard for smooth 60fps gameplay).
  • Network Simulation: Simulate different network conditions this sort of as 3G or LTE to notice how Betrolla reacts under different latency scenarios. This will help optimize data asks for and reduce separation during actual play.

For users, enabling Small Power Mode can reduce background techniques that interfere along with app responsiveness, although it may slightly impede graphics performance. Developers should regularly check Betrolla under diverse system configurations for you to ensure stability around all iOS gadgets.

Tips on how to Decrease Memory Usage regarding Seamless Betrolla Expertise

Memory managing is critical for maintaining consistent overall performance, especially on equipment with limited RANDOM ACCESS MEMORY. Here are efficient strategies:

  • Improve Asset Sizes: Compress photos and videos utilized in the app. For example, reducing image quality from 4K to be able to 1080p can reduce RAM usage simply by up to 50% without compromising image quality.
  • Apply Lazy Loading: Load sole essential assets in the course of initial startup; delay non-critical assets right up until needed. This approach can certainly reduce initial weight times by 30% and prevent storage spikes during game play.
  • Memory Outflow Detection: Regularly run instruments like Xcode’s Don instrument to determine and fix leaking. For instance, an incident study showed mending a leak preserved 200 MB of RAM over the 24-hour gameplay period, eliminating lag raises.
  • Use Successful Data Structures: Replace weighty objects with light and portable models and prevent unnecessary instantiations. Transitioning from large JSON objects to binary formats reduced parsing time by 40%.

Persistently applying these optimizations ensures Betrolla goes smoothly, delivering a new lag-free experience perhaps during extended game playing sessions.

Examine Network Requests in order to Prevent Latency In the course of Gameplay

Circle latency remains a significant contributor to inferior gameplay performance. For you to mitigate this:

“Reducing network get size and customization request frequency can certainly decrease latency by means of up to 35%, ensuring smoother gameplay, ” explains some sort of senior iOS developer at the leading game playing studio.

Techniques include:

  • Order Requests: Combine multiple smaller data requests straight into fewer, larger kinds to minimize overhead. Intended for example, batching gamer position updates decreases request frequency from 60 per following to 15, lessening server load and even latency.
  • Boost Payload Sizes: Use files compression algorithms prefer Gzip to reduce in size request sizes by 50%, which might improve response instances significantly during top traffic hours.
  • Implement Caching: Cache permanent assets and sometimes reached data locally to be able to avoid repeated circle calls. For instance, caching game resources reduced load periods by 25% during subsequent sessions.
  • Monitor Traffic Patterns: Use network analytics resources to distinguish bottlenecks or even spikes in obtain failures, then adjust server capacity or even request strategies correctly.

Ensuring efficient network ask for handling is essential for maintaining typically the real-time responsiveness Betrolla players expect.

Step-by-Step: Fixing Efficiency Bottlenecks in Betrolla’s iOS Program code

Addressing code inefficiencies involves meticulous profiling and iterative optimization:

  1. Profile this Application: Use Instruments to identify slow functions, higher CPU usage, or perhaps memory leaks. For example, profiling revealed the fact that the animation rendering loop was working 20% more cycles than necessary.
  2. Optimize Rendering Trails: Change deprecated APIs along with Metal or Center Animation for improved GPU utilization. Shifting from CPU-bound rendering to GPU-accelerated manifestation reduced frame droplets by 15%.
  3. Refactor Heavy Functions: Break up down monolithic capabilities into smaller, asynchronous tasks to prevent primary thread blocking. Regarding example, moving asset loading to background threads decreased loading times from several seconds to beneath 1 second.
  4. Implement Efficient Asset Management: Use asset fashion magazines and sprite atlases to reduce sketch calls, which can easily improve frame costs by 10-20% in the course of fast-paced sequences.
  5. Test and Iterate: Following each change, test out performance under real-world conditions to ensure improvements are regular and do not introduce new issues.

This systematic approach ensures a solid, high-performance Betrolla application that maintains simple gameplay regardless of device specifications.

Use Analytics Tools for you to Measure and Increase Play Speed Metrics

Quantitative data guides performance fine tuning. Key metrics to be able to monitor include:

Metric Optimal Range Impact of Deviations
Frame Rate 60 fps (consistent) Dropping below thirty fps causes jumpy gameplay and increased lag
Storage Usage Below 1 GB during peak exercise Exceeding this leads to app end of contract and lag surges
Network Latency Below 50 milliseconds for real-time improvements Higher latency benefits in delayed behavior and inconsistent game states

Tools want Firebase Analytics or even Apple’s own Instruments provide insights directly into these metrics. One example is, a study demonstrated that optimizing network requests based about analytics reduced common latency during maximum hours by 20%, enhancing user encounter substantially.

Which usually iPhone Models Deliver Optimal Betrolla Performance?

Device hardware significantly influences game playing smoothness:

  • iPhone 13 Pro and newer: Equipped with A15 Bionic chip, all these models provide consistent 60 fps game play even during high-intensity sequences, thanks in order to their advanced GPU and increased RAM (up to half a dozen GB).
  • apple iphone 12 and 11 series: Generally offer stable performance, but might experience frame declines during extended lessons or with greatly loaded assets.
  • Older models (iPhone SE 2nd style, iPhone XR): Might struggle with high-resolution possessions, leading to 10-15% increased load instances and occasional separation spikes.

Selecting the best device or maybe optimizing app options for lower-end equipment can make a measurable difference—up to 25% far better frame stability in newer models.

5 Mistakes Builders Make That Effect Betrolla’s Smoothness upon iOS

Common pitfalls include:

  1. Unoptimized Asset Loading: Filling uncompressed images or maybe videos causes holdups hindrances impediments; compressing assets reduces load times simply by around 50%.
  2. Ignoring Memory Administration: Failing to detect escapes results in app dives or slowdowns; regular profiling prevents this kind of.
  3. Using Deprecated APIs: Old rendering procedures hinder GPU speed, reducing frame charges.
  4. Overloading Main Thread: Performing heavy computations synchronously causes URINARY INCONTINENCE freezing; offloading for you to background threads increases responsiveness.
  5. Missing Network Optimization: Sending abnormal requests or good sized payloads increases dormancy; batching and data compresion address this.

Avoiding all these mistakes ensures Betrolla maintains a high regular of responsiveness plus user satisfaction.

Preparing Betrolla for iOS Updates: Guaranteeing Long-Term Smooth Gameplay

Apple’s gross annual iOS updates generally introduce new characteristics and deprecate older ones, which could effects app performance:

  • Regular Testing: Conduct efficiency audits within twenty-four hours of each and every iOS beta discharge to distinguish compatibility troubles early.
  • Codebase Modernization: Transition to newest APIs like SwiftUI and Metal, which are optimized with regard to newer hardware, to leverage performance improvements.
  • Backward Match ups: Maintain support for more mature devices by employing adaptive UI and even asset scaling, preventing performance drops in legacy hardware.
  • Performance Monitoring: Use cloud-based analytics to track end user experience metrics around time, identifying styles that need handling before they affect a big user basic.

By means of proactively adapting to be able to iOS changes, Betrolla ensures consistent, smooth gameplay that keeps user trust in addition to engagement above the long term.

Synopsis and Next Actions

Optimizing the Betrolla iOS application for smooth game play involves a blend of diagnosing lag sources, leveraging method tools, refining code, and preparing with regard to future updates. Regularly profiling app performance, minimizing memory footprint, and optimizing network requests are vital steps. For designers, avoiding common pitfalls and adopting positive update strategies may prevent performance troubles before they impact users. Users ought to ensure their gadgets are updated, near background apps, and even use stable world wide web connections to increase their gaming encounter. For ongoing support, utilizing analytics tools to measure important performance metrics will help maintain some sort of lag-free environment. Learn more about boosting your gaming setup at betrolla casino , and enjoy a seamless, receptive Betrolla experience.

Leave Comments